2012-10-04 103 views
1

我想使用LogParser匹配IIS日誌中的特定URI。有多個請求進入相同的地址,但情況稍有不同。我怎樣才能得到一個單一的URI大小寫?LogParser區分大小寫的搜索

例如: 「mypath中\ ThIsPaGe.aspx」 與 「mypath中\ thispage.aspx」

+0

你們是不是要完全匹配一個,而不是其他?或者你想匹配兩者? – Greg

回答

0

使用ToLower將或ToUpper的上你的路情況。這是來自String對象。

1

使用LIKE而不是=

select * 
from 'logfilename' 
where cs-uri-stem LIKE 'myPath\ThIsPaGe.aspx' 
+1

請編輯您的答案,以添加關於您的代碼如何工作以及如何解決OP問題的解釋。許多SO海報是新手,不會理解你發佈的代碼。 –

+0

鑑於LogParser的唯一功能是執行類似SQL的查詢,您希望查看哪些內容? – Greg

+0

LogParser的新手會理解使用'LIKE'和'='的區別嗎?他們是否會通過閱讀你的答案而獲得啓發? –